The ‘Star Wars’ franchise has given us no shortage of badass female characters lately, and this new short is no different! The new ‘Forces of Destiny’ short features Qi’ra kicking some major butt.

The newest short gives fans a good look at Emilia Clarke‘s character Qi’ra, along with a well-known bounty hunter that fans first met in ‘The Empire Strikes Back.’ If you’re thinking it’s Boba Fett, you’d be wrong! It is actually the robot IG-88.

The short features Qi’ra on the run from Weequay pirate Hondo Ohnaka, who is after Qi’ra and the bounty placed on her head. Hondo has joined forces with IG-88 to capture Qi’ra, but are outsmarted by her and put in chains to be turned in for the bounties on their own heads.

Here is the synopsis for the ‘Forces of Destiny’ short:

Hondo teams up with bounty hunter droid IG-88 to capture Qi’ra, but she outsmarts
both her pursuers by pitting them against each other so that she can collect the bounty
on them.

Like the rest of the shorts released for ‘Forces of Destiny,’ the storyline strays away from exploring Qi’ra’s ‘Solo’ storyline as well as any major developments in the ‘Star Wars’ timeline. The shorts serve as a fun distraction from the bigger story unfolding in the galaxy far far away, and fans get to see their favorite characters in all new situations.
